Ig synthesis in IgH 3′RR-deficient mice
. | Ig isotype . | Wild-type mice . | IgH 3′RR-deficient mice . | P . |
---|---|---|---|---|
Splenocyte supernatant, ng/mL* | ||||
LPS | IgM | 21 333.3 ± 8855.5 | 1652.5 ± 685.0 | .009 |
LPS | IgG3 | 445.3 ± 259.2 | 0 ± 0 | < .001 |
LPS | IgG2b | 155.4 ± 71.8 | 4.8 ± 2 | .001 |
LPS + IL-4 | IgG1 | 2402.5 ± 1040.6 | 13.5 ± 0.7 | < .001 |
LPS + IL-4 | IgE | 14.6 ± 6.4 | 0 ± 0 | < .001 |
LPS + IFN-γ | IgG2a | 4.8 ± 2.8 | 0 ± 0 | .001 |
LPS + TGF-β | IgA | 353.5 ± 191.2 | 0 ± 0 | < .001 |
Serum, μg/mL† | ||||
IgM | 283.5 ± 52.4 | 23.7 ± 2.4 | < .001 | |
IgG3 | 9.7 ± 1.9 | 0 ± 0 | < .001 | |
IgG1 | 59.2 ± 18.4 | 37.7 ± 9.5 | .45 | |
IgG2b | 1.9 ± 0.1 | 0.9 ± 0.1 | < .001 | |
IgG2a | 63.2 ± 32.8 | 82.1 ± 19.0 | .41 | |
IgE | 2.3 ± 0.7 | 0 ± 0 | < .001 | |
IgA | 33.6 ± 5.8 | 2.9 ± 0.7 | < .001 |

ELISA analysis of IgM, IgG3, IgG1, IgG2b, IgG2a, IgE, and IgA in supernatants of B cells cultured for 4 days with LPS with or without cytokines. Data are mean ± SEM of 9 independent experiments (Mann-Whitney U test for significance).
ELISA analysis of IgM, IgG3, IgG1, IgG2b, IgG2a, IgE, and IgA in 8-week-old mouse sera of wt and mutant mice. Data are mean ± SEM of 7 animals in each group (Mann-Whitney U test for significance).
